how Herder believes nations were developed
historical experience and mainly common language
what did volkgeist represent
The general will of the people/spirit of the people
how von herder was romantic
saw language as embodying tradition, history, religion and the basis of life
why von herder opposed liberal national movements
every national grouping of volk was distinctive
the focus/purpose of herder’s work
to unite the German people under one nation
How Hitler’s ideas were similar to Herder
Both of them defined the German people by their common language
